Use With Intention—Not Everywhere

Like any strong design asset, this bundle has boundaries. It’s not ideal for formal corporate branding, legal disclaimers, or ingredient-heavy food labels where clarity trumps charm. Avoid placing it directly over low-contrast backgrounds (e.g., light gray text on pale cream) or shrinking it too far—some delicate linework loses definition below 0.5 inches in print. In luxury minimalist branding—think monochrome ceramic mugs or apothecary-style glass bottles—it can feel tonally misaligned unless used with extreme restraint (e.g., one tiny embossed owl on a matte black tag). Also, skip cramming it into already busy packaging layouts; let it breathe beside whitespace, not compete with patterns or dense typography.

Practical Brand Designer Notes Before You Commit

Before applying the Christmas Tree Toys Animal Winter Bundle to client work or your own product line, run these checks:

  1. Test on real packaging mockups — print at actual size on your intended substrate (kraft paper, matte sticker vinyl, recycled cardstock)
  2. Check black-and-white usage — does the linework hold up in single-color print? Some details soften; know which elements need slight thickening
  3. Preview on small labels — zoom in at 100% on screen, then step back—does the shape remain legible?
  4. Test with your brand colors — overlay the PNG transparency on your palette swatches; does the warmth complement your existing tones?
  5. Compare against competitor packaging — does it differentiate your offering, or blend in?
  6. Verify commercial licensing — confirm the digital product includes full commercial rights for physical goods, resale, and client projects
  7. Inspect SVG editability — open in Illustrator or Affinity; are layers named, grouped logically, and paths clean for recoloring or resizing?
  8. Test typography pairings — try it beside serif (e.g., Playfair Display), sans serif (e.g., Inter), script (e.g., Pacifico), and display fonts to gauge contrast and harmony
